Heavy Rains Disrupt Life Across Maharashtra: Schools Closed

Maharashtra is facing severe disruptions due to heavy rainfall over the past few days, prompting school closures in several districts including Mumbai, Nashik, and Thane. The India Meteorological Department has issued alerts for continued heavy rain, leading to safety measures such as suspending classes. Local authorities have advised residents to remain cautious and limit outdoor activities. The situation remains critical as authorities monitor and respond to potential flooding and traffic disruptions.

Maharashtra is getting absolutely battered by rainfall right now and situation across Mumbai and surrounding districts has become genuinely worrying. Not just inconvenience level… we are talking flooding,accidents,loss of life and authorities scrambling to keep things under control.

Over last few days,incessant downpours have caused serious problems in low-lying areas across state. India Meteorological Department has issued warnings for continued heavy rainfall and local administrations are clearly not taking any chances this time .

And one of biggest immediate decisions being taken is shutting down schools across multiple districts.

Thane district has received orange alert for July 7,meaning heavy to very heavy rainfall along with strong winds is expected. Because of that,all schools,colleges and anganwadis in district will remain closed tomorrow. Administration has been very clear that this is to prevent accidents and emergencies involving students.

Other districts are following same approach:

  • Nashik schools in five talukas including Trimbakeshwar and Igatpuri will also suspend classes following IMD's heavy rainfall warning.
  • Palghar district has ordered closure of all schools in area as safety precaution due to heavy rains .
  • Pune has placed Mahabaleshwar and Mulshi regions under heavy rain alerts and school closures have been ordered there too.

Mumbai situation feels particularly tense honestly. IMD has specifically advised residents on July 7 about forecast of heavy rainfall and strong winds hitting city . All government,private and municipal schools will remain shut . Authorities are urging citizens to stay indoors unless absolutely necessary and to follow emergency instructions carefully.

Brihanmumbai Municipal Corporation has reminded residents to contact emergency helpline at 1916 if they need any assistance during this period .

Local administrations across state are on high alert and preparing for possible flooding and traffic disruptions. Public is being encouraged to stay vigilant and follow updates closely from authorities.
